Serena Williams hid in safety over a confusion 

In 2011, Serena Williams‘ assistant reportedly called 911 in the early hours of the day because the player suspected a burglary. Consequently, the player locked herself in the panic room just in case things got serious.

However, later the confusion dissipated as it was a drug tester from an unspecified tennis association. He had come unannounced which had made the player scared retorting to the actions she took further on.

Earlier in 2011, there was an issue with a stalker. He stayed updated with the players’ whereabouts and followed her around. Eventually, he got arrested while he was stalking her near her home.
